Hundreds of Marlovians braved freezing temperatures to attend this year’s Carols on the Causeway last Thursday.

Carols around the Christmas tree were led by Marlow mayor Jocelyn Towns, accompanied by The Marlow Town Band and the Marlow Choral Society, at the annual event.

Children queued up to see Father Christmas in his grotto, who was giving out Christmas chocolates, while parents and friends enjoyed free mulled wine from the George and Dragon and mince pies donated by Waitrose and Marlow Town Council.

Cllr Towns said: “Carols on the Causeway is one of my most favourite events – it is such a special evening, bringing the community together in the traditional way, with everyone singing carols around the Christmas tree.

“For me it signifies the start of Christmas.”
